2001 SERG garage door opener, does it have one built in?
« on: April 26, 2009, 11:10:40 PM »

Hi folks, I sold my 2004 SEEG a couple years back, and I noticed I never gave the guy the receiver for the garage door opener.  So, my question is , does the SERG 2001 have the built in transmitter that is activated with the light switch?   thanks in advance!!

Re: 2001 SERG garage door opener, does it have one built in?
« Reply #1 on: April 27, 2009, 01:24:23 AM »

If you've still got the receiver hooked to your opener motor you'll need only the transmitter for the bike.  Part number 91558-01A.  If you're starting from scratch get the complete kit with part number 91558-01A.
